
Cuyuna Regional Medical Center’s Home Health & Hospice department is now accepting memorial and honor gifts for the 38th annual Tree of Love fund-raising event for Hospice. A tree lighting and dedication of the Hospice tree is scheduled for Saturday, Dec. 3, at Crosby’s Memorial Park at 3:45 p.m. and a memorial is planned for Tuesday, Dec. 6, at 4:30 p.m. Heartwood Senior Living Community in Crosby.
Tree of Love is a special fundraiser memorializing and honoring loved ones that benefits CRMC Hospice. Memorials and gifts are used to make compassionate, end-of-life care available to people in the area who have been diagnosed with a terminal illness, regardless of their ability to pay.
This year, the live Tree of Love evergreen will be located on the west side of Crosby Memorial Park, adjacent to Highway 210. At the ceremony which will be part of Cuyuna Christmas on December 3, the Tree of Love will be illuminated with lights in memory or honor of loved ones and continue to shine throughout the holiday season.
The names of those being remembered will be displayed at the ceremony, near a smaller Tree of Love replica in CRMC’s Cornerstone Lounge and be published on cuyunamed.org.
